Costa-Bertani angle
TechnicalAngle that measures the height of the longitudinal plantar arch on a weight-bearing lateral projection. Formed between the line joining the posterior tuberosity of the calcaneus to the head of the first metatarsal and the line joining the head of the first metatarsal to the navicular tuberosity. Normal values: 120–130°. Reduced values indicate flatfoot.
